2800 GREEK κλασις, KLASIS klas'-is from κλαω, - klao G 2806; fracture (the act):--breaking. κλασει Luke 24:35 And they told what things were done in the way, and how he was known of them in breaking of bread. Acts 2:42 And they continued stedfastly in the apostles' doctrine and fellowship, and in breaking of bread, and in prayers.
